    Assessor's parcel number. An assessor's parcel number, or APN, is a number assigned to parcels of real property by the tax assessor of a particular jurisdiction for purposes of identification and record-keeping.     The following are lists in a series of Recorded Texas Historic Landmarks (RTHLs) arranged by county as designated by the Texas Historical Commission and local county historical commissions in Texas. Purchase and display of a historical marker is a required component of the RTHL designation process.

    Texas General Land Office. /  30.27944°N 97.73944°W  / 30.27944; -97.73944. The Texas General Land Office ( GLO) is a state agency of the U.S. state of Texas, responsible for managing lands and mineral rights properties that are owned by the state. The GLO also manages and contributes to the state's Permanent School Fund.

    The town was built up by a Captain Robert Hodge who moved from Kentucky to Texas. Captain Hodge purchased 1280 acres of land and moved his family to Chatfield in 1853. He was a successful plantation owner who built an antebellum home named "Hodge Oaks" in 1860. [ 4 ]
